Luminous Arc2007

4 out of 5 stars

Luminous Arc is a turn-based strategy RPG. Its got a fairly interesting - if slightly cliched - storyline has a few twists up its sleeves, but after those twists you don’t feel much motivation to continue the game for the story, which you may not want to, considering the moderate amount of grinding you have to do during the course of the game. The Legend of Zelda: Phantom Hourglass2007

4 out of 5 stars

The Legend of Zelda: Phantom Hourglass is Link and Zelda’s first adventure on the DS. Phantom Hourglass is a direct sequel to Wind Waker on the Gamecube. Meaning that it retains the art style of that game, so if you were absolutely repulsed by the cartoonish art style of that game, then this may not be the game for you.
